Types of Products For Windows Installations
Window Frame and Sash Components
Structural parts that form the core of the window, available in various materials to suit different needs.
Weatherproofing Tapes
Adhesive tapes designed to seal gaps and prevent water and air leaks around window frames.
Sealants and Caulking
Flexible compounds used to fill joints and create airtight, watertight seals.
Insulation Materials
Foam, fiberglass, or spray foam options aimed at improving thermal efficiency.
Finishing Trim and Molding
Decorative and protective trim pieces used to cover gaps and enhance appearance.
Support Brackets and Reinforcements
Hardware that provides additional stability, especially for larger or custom windows.
Fasteners and Anchors
Nails, screws, and anchors specifically designed for secure window mounting.
Drainage and Sill Components
Parts that facilitate water runoff and protect the window sill area.
Vapor Barriers
Materials used to control moisture and prevent condensation issues.
Window Locks and Security Hardware
Devices to enhance safety and secure the window once installed.
Acoustic Insulation Products
Materials aimed at reducing noise transmission through windows.
UV-Protection Films
Films that help block harmful UV rays and reduce glare.
Cleaning and Maintenance Supplies
Products to keep windows clean and functioning properly over time.
Replacement Glass and Panes
Additional or replacement glass units for window repairs or upgrades.
Custom Window Hardware
Specialized hardware for unique or custom window designs.

The process typically begins with the selection of the window frame and sash components, which form the foundation of the installation. Weatherproofing materials such as flashing tapes and sealants are crucial to prevent water intrusion and air leaks. Insulation products, including foam or fiberglass insulation, help improve thermal performance and comfort within the space.
Finishing products like trim, caulking, and weatherstripping are used to create a clean, professional appearance while enhancing the window's sealing capabilities. For larger or custom installations, additional support brackets or reinforcement hardware may be necessary to ensure stability and longevity. Choosing high-quality, compatible products can facilitate smoother installation and better long-term results, regardless of whether the project is residential or commercial.
